What is Breast Augmentation
Breast augmentation, also known as breast enhancement or breast enlargement, is a procedure were silicone or saline breast implants are placed either behind the breast tissue or beneath the chest muscle. This process is designed to add size, shape, and fullness to the breast.

How popular is Breast Augmentation?
According to a survey carried out by the American Society of Plastic Surgeons , doctors in the USA performed about 330,000 breast augmentation procedures in 2006.

How long does a Breast Augmentation last?
It is not known how long a Breast Augmentation will last. Breast augmentation may or may not last a lifetime. This all depends upon the manufacturing procedure and other unknown factors.

Duration of procedure/surgery:
This procedure normally takes from between one to two hours.

Days admitted:
Usually one night in hospital

Anesthesia:
General Anaesthesia

Recovery:
A support bra will need to be worn for the first 4 weeks. No sport activity should be engaged in and heavy lifting should be avoided for 4 weeks. Generally, the patient can return to work after a few days to 1 week.

Risks:
The following risks may arise by a Breast Augmentation:

- Infection
- Bleeding, swelling and bruising
- Hardening of the breast
- Asymmetry
- Problems with Mammography
- Autoimmune Disease
- Cancer

After care:
The patient will need to have several follow up visits, so that the doctor can check on the progress made. These will also include regular mammograms to check that there are no problems with the patients breasts.
